| #include "./arrow_types.h" |
| |
| #if defined(ARROW_R_WITH_ARROW) |
| |
| // [[arrow::export]] |
| std::shared_ptr<arrow::Schema> RecordBatchReader__schema( |
| const std::shared_ptr<arrow::RecordBatchReader>& reader) { |
| return reader->schema(); |
| } |
| |
| // [[arrow::export]] |
| std::shared_ptr<arrow::RecordBatch> RecordBatchReader__ReadNext( |
| const std::shared_ptr<arrow::RecordBatchReader>& reader) { |
| std::shared_ptr<arrow::RecordBatch> batch; |
| STOP_IF_NOT_OK(reader->ReadNext(&batch)); |
| return batch; |
| } |
| |
| // -------- RecordBatchStreamReader |
| |
| // [[arrow::export]] |
| std::shared_ptr<arrow::RecordBatchReader> ipc___RecordBatchStreamReader__Open( |
| const std::shared_ptr<arrow::io::InputStream>& stream) { |
| std::shared_ptr<arrow::RecordBatchReader> reader; |
| STOP_IF_NOT_OK(arrow::ipc::RecordBatchStreamReader::Open(stream, &reader)); |
| return reader; |
| } |
| |
| // [[arrow::export]] |
| std::vector<std::shared_ptr<arrow::RecordBatch>> ipc___RecordBatchStreamReader__batches( |
| const std::shared_ptr<arrow::ipc::RecordBatchStreamReader>& reader) { |
| std::vector<std::shared_ptr<arrow::RecordBatch>> res; |
| |
| while (true) { |
| std::shared_ptr<arrow::RecordBatch> batch; |
| STOP_IF_NOT_OK(reader->ReadNext(&batch)); |
| if (!batch) break; |
| |
| res.push_back(batch); |
| } |
| |
| return res; |
| } |
| |
| // -------- RecordBatchFileReader |
| |
| // [[arrow::export]] |
| std::shared_ptr<arrow::Schema> ipc___RecordBatchFileReader__schema( |
| const std::shared_ptr<arrow::ipc::RecordBatchFileReader>& reader) { |
| return reader->schema(); |
| } |
| |
| // [[arrow::export]] |
| int ipc___RecordBatchFileReader__num_record_batches( |
| const std::shared_ptr<arrow::ipc::RecordBatchFileReader>& reader) { |
| return reader->num_record_batches(); |
| } |
| |
| // [[arrow::export]] |
| std::shared_ptr<arrow::RecordBatch> ipc___RecordBatchFileReader__ReadRecordBatch( |
| const std::shared_ptr<arrow::ipc::RecordBatchFileReader>& reader, int i) { |
| std::shared_ptr<arrow::RecordBatch> batch; |
| if (i >= 0 && i < reader->num_record_batches()) { |
| STOP_IF_NOT_OK(reader->ReadRecordBatch(i, &batch)); |
| } |
| return batch; |
| } |
| |
| // [[arrow::export]] |
| std::shared_ptr<arrow::ipc::RecordBatchFileReader> ipc___RecordBatchFileReader__Open( |
| const std::shared_ptr<arrow::io::RandomAccessFile>& file) { |
| std::shared_ptr<arrow::ipc::RecordBatchFileReader> reader; |
| STOP_IF_NOT_OK(arrow::ipc::RecordBatchFileReader::Open(file, &reader)); |
| return reader; |
| } |
| |
| // [[arrow::export]] |
| std::shared_ptr<arrow::Table> Table__from_RecordBatchFileReader( |
| const std::shared_ptr<arrow::ipc::RecordBatchFileReader>& reader) { |
| int num_batches = reader->num_record_batches(); |
| std::vector<std::shared_ptr<arrow::RecordBatch>> batches(num_batches); |
| for (int i = 0; i < num_batches; i++) { |
| STOP_IF_NOT_OK(reader->ReadRecordBatch(i, &batches[i])); |
| } |
| |
| std::shared_ptr<arrow::Table> table; |
| STOP_IF_NOT_OK(arrow::Table::FromRecordBatches(std::move(batches), &table)); |
| |
| return table; |
| } |
| |
| // [[arrow::export]] |
| std::shared_ptr<arrow::Table> Table__from_RecordBatchStreamReader( |
| const std::shared_ptr<arrow::ipc::RecordBatchStreamReader>& reader) { |
| std::shared_ptr<arrow::RecordBatch> batch; |
| std::vector<std::shared_ptr<arrow::RecordBatch>> batches; |
| while (true) { |
| STOP_IF_NOT_OK(reader->ReadNext(&batch)); |
| if (!batch) break; |
| batches.push_back(batch); |
| } |
| |
| std::shared_ptr<arrow::Table> table; |
| STOP_IF_NOT_OK(arrow::Table::FromRecordBatches(std::move(batches), &table)); |
| |
| return table; |
| } |
| |
| // [[arrow::export]] |
| std::vector<std::shared_ptr<arrow::RecordBatch>> ipc___RecordBatchFileReader__batches( |
| const std::shared_ptr<arrow::ipc::RecordBatchFileReader>& reader) { |
| auto n = reader->num_record_batches(); |
| std::vector<std::shared_ptr<arrow::RecordBatch>> res(n); |
| |
| for (int i = 0; i < n; i++) { |
| STOP_IF_NOT_OK(reader->ReadRecordBatch(i, &res[i])); |
| } |
| |
| return res; |
| } |
| |
| #endif |
